自动备份(自动运行)
Navicat 有备份功能,但要达到自动备份如每日 00:30 备份数据库,就要用到自动运行
功能。
首先要设置备份保存路径,仅能对数据库服务器进行设置而不能对具体的一个数据库设置,设置方法是右键点击数据库连接,选择编辑连接
,找到高级-设置位置
,修改或保持默认。
点击工具栏自动运行
,选择新建批处理作业
,选择下方备份
,选择要备份的数据库,拖拽或双击右侧Backup xxx
,确认选项被添加到上方常规
列表中,也可以根据需要添加更多工作
点击保存
,给当前批处理作业起一个名字如purchasingsys_auto_backup
点击设置任务计划
,给当前的批处理作业设定应该如何执行它,例如添加一个触发器,设定为每天的00:30:00运行且没有到期时间,如果不想立刻生效可以取消勾选已启用
Navicat的任务计划实际上是依赖Windows系统的计划任务
,在对批处理设置任务计划后,可以在Windows计划任务应用中找到刚刚设定的项目,并可以根据实际需要调整。
到此很清楚,Navicat 通过调用Windows计划任务创建一个自动执行的计划,到了要执行的时候,就通过命令行参数启动批处理作业,整个操作易懂易操作。
从 nb3 文件恢复备份
打开目标数据库,选择备份
,右键选择还原备份从
,选择 nb3 文件
在还原备份对话框检查所列信息,尤其是数据库版本、对象选择和高级中所列出的信息,点击还原,弹出确认对话框
进行还原
还原完成